Micah Lee
|
3105a2c229
|
Change a bunch of stuff so Windows will work again
|
2021-06-16 16:55:25 -07:00 |
|
Micah Lee
|
9278848adf
|
Add --security-opt=no-new-privileges:true to docker call
|
2021-06-15 16:37:42 -07:00 |
|
Micah Lee
|
05f00ca53f
|
Fix bugs with testing if docker is ready
|
2021-06-10 14:46:31 -07:00 |
|
Micah Lee
|
a711ec1ded
|
Make the temp directories world-readable so that docker containers can access them regardless of which user created them
|
2021-06-10 14:41:26 -07:00 |
|
Micah Lee
|
429d1e3f08
|
Display banner and pretty terminal output in GUI mode too
|
2021-06-10 12:03:24 -07:00 |
|
Micah Lee
|
38ea24393a
|
Beautiful CLI colors and formatting
|
2021-06-10 11:39:26 -07:00 |
|
Micah Lee
|
46c73329a5
|
Switch from termcolor to colorama
|
2021-06-10 10:24:28 -07:00 |
|
Micah Lee
|
429f5dcf43
|
Set one more part of the banner to have a black background
|
2021-06-09 17:36:09 -07:00 |
|
Micah Lee
|
05b5d0bb3e
|
Set black background for banner
|
2021-06-09 17:35:00 -07:00 |
|
Micah Lee
|
918e5fa306
|
Display banner
|
2021-06-09 17:31:06 -07:00 |
|
Micah Lee
|
1144fd9f87
|
Make the CLI fully functional
|
2021-06-09 17:00:39 -07:00 |
|
Micah Lee
|
73d412501c
|
Move the ConvertToPixels task validation into global_common so the CLI and GUI can share it
|
2021-06-09 16:32:06 -07:00 |
|
Micah Lee
|
8aaf7ebcf1
|
Start implementing CLI args, and start with validating custom containers and pulling the latest container
|
2021-06-09 16:15:19 -07:00 |
|
Micah Lee
|
6ff68f88ea
|
Refactor dangerzone to move GUI code into its own module
|
2021-06-09 15:24:03 -07:00 |
|
Micah Lee
|
36c4e290a2
|
Find PDF viewers again
|
2021-06-09 13:28:56 -07:00 |
|
Micah Lee
|
b8e8c74161
|
Make an ApplicationWrapper to avoid inheriting from QApplication
|
2021-06-09 13:25:22 -07:00 |
|
Micah Lee
|
791723db20
|
GlobalCommon does not need temp dirs, and fix bug with finding Mac PFD viewers
|
2021-06-09 11:52:49 -07:00 |
|
Micah Lee
|
803844e832
|
Remove temporary directory output
|
2021-06-08 15:29:34 -07:00 |
|
Micah Lee
|
2f97f344a9
|
Fix typo with using a custom container
|
2021-06-08 15:29:14 -07:00 |
|
Micah Lee
|
cdc29ee8dd
|
Fix --custom-container option
|
2021-04-15 13:35:18 -07:00 |
|
Micah Lee
|
4450146028
|
Version bump to 0.1.5 and update changelog
|
2021-01-04 15:31:12 -08:00 |
|
Micah Lee
|
78e23a1e8b
|
Set QT_MAC_WANTS_LAYER env variable to work in Big Sur
|
2020-12-30 10:40:28 -08:00 |
|
Micah Lee
|
87be2bbc7d
|
Fix detecting if dangerzone or dangerzone-container is running in Windows, update docker.exe path, fix Windows build scripts to include to docker-container.exe symlink
|
2020-10-29 10:43:23 -07:00 |
|
Micah Lee
|
ac36006d0d
|
Merge branch 'master' into version-0.1.4
|
2020-10-28 16:52:45 -07:00 |
|
Micah Lee
|
1116c9a029
|
Make Windows docker link clickable, and make Windows installer add a start menu shortcut
|
2020-10-28 16:48:16 -07:00 |
|
Micah Lee
|
269cf5b431
|
Add Windows changes
|
2020-10-27 11:55:21 -07:00 |
|
Micah Lee
|
50044a05fa
|
Remove QVariant, to finish porting from PyQt5 to PySide2
|
2020-10-26 15:12:17 -07:00 |
|
Micah Lee
|
92b19fe1b3
|
Allow docker installed from snap package
|
2020-10-26 15:11:41 -07:00 |
|
Micah Lee
|
31b63e5471
|
Start switching from PyQt5 to PySide2
|
2020-10-26 14:52:45 -07:00 |
|
Micah Lee
|
9c0f61488a
|
Update changelog and version bump, and update CircleCI to support Ubuntu 20.10 and Fedora 32
|
2020-10-26 14:07:14 -07:00 |
|
Micah Lee
|
13285cd024
|
Suppress stderr from GUI output and display it in the terminal in dark; add a dangerzone poetry entrypoint; and update dependencies
|
2020-10-14 09:41:23 -07:00 |
|
Micah Lee
|
753134dc3f
|
Version bump to 0.1.3 and update changelog
|
2020-09-25 13:43:22 -07:00 |
|
Giacomo Rossetto
|
3d456f8f5a
|
Check if CFBundleName exit
|
2020-04-10 14:09:21 +02:00 |
|
Micah Lee
|
e798da9a99
|
Version bump to 0.1.2 and update changelog
|
2020-04-09 16:23:15 -07:00 |
|
Micah Lee
|
9c90a0fa33
|
Rename dangerzone-container commands to remove hiphens and underscores, because old and new versions of click treat them differently
|
2020-04-09 13:58:22 -07:00 |
|
Micah Lee
|
2674f1457a
|
Version bump to 0.1.1
|
2020-03-17 11:11:47 -07:00 |
|
Micah Lee
|
4eba0087e7
|
Version bump to 0.1.1.dev1
|
2020-03-16 17:07:43 -07:00 |
|
Micah Lee
|
3a1b6d457f
|
All dangerzone-container subprocesses get called from global_commons, and if the user cancels or fails the authentication dialog, handle gracefully
|
2020-03-16 14:26:07 -07:00 |
|
Micah Lee
|
cf367adcfa
|
This creates a separate script dangerzone-container which is a wrapper for running the container. This lets us run dangerzone as unprivileged, but dangerzone-container as privileged, to avoid adding the user to the dangerzone group.
|
2020-03-13 16:49:53 -07:00 |
|
Micah Lee
|
0b1cd9e9ef
|
If docker service is not running, try to start it
|
2020-03-12 16:00:30 -07:00 |
|
Micah Lee
|
2c0f0acbdf
|
When finding PDF viewers, skip apps that do not have Info.plist files (as is the case with com.apple.system-library)
|
2020-03-12 15:21:09 -07:00 |
|
Eike Rathke
|
46c741a634
|
Fix filter ODF extension .ods
application/vnd.oasis.opendocument.spreadsheet ods
|
2020-03-11 22:43:26 +01:00 |
|
Micah Lee
|
d519303150
|
Add --custom-container option, to run a container built locally instead of requiring download from dockerhub
|
2020-03-06 18:08:15 +05:30 |
|
Micah Lee
|
8845ac6440
|
Allow opening docm files
|
2020-03-03 19:23:46 +05:30 |
|
Micah Lee
|
469680565b
|
Merge branch 'master' of github.com:firstlookmedia/dangerzone
|
2020-03-02 21:12:08 -08:00 |
|
Micah Lee
|
322416eee8
|
Fix icon path
|
2020-03-02 21:11:54 -08:00 |
|
Micah Lee
|
271ac9641b
|
Version bump to 0.1
|
2020-02-28 17:38:49 -08:00 |
|
Micah Lee
|
ed6dc43276
|
When you activate dangerzone in macOS and no windows are open, open a blank window
|
2020-02-28 17:35:11 -08:00 |
|
Micah Lee
|
2f77159e3f
|
Version bump to 0.0.3
|
2020-02-27 15:45:02 -08:00 |
|
Micah Lee
|
dd6c336b85
|
Force updating the container if flmcode/dangerzone image is not there, and show slightly more output when pulling the image
|
2020-02-27 15:44:13 -08:00 |
|